“I was mindful of the works of the Lord: which he had done for Moses, which he had done for the saints. For I will be mindful of your wonders from the beginning: and I will meditate on all your works, and I will be exercised in your devices. My whole thought is of your virtues. I consider how you had mercy on those men…”
Jerome, 5th c. — Homily 10, on Psalm 76
